CVE-2023-43741
CVE-2023-43741 describes a TOCTOU race in Buildkite Elastic CI for AWS. Versions prior to 6.7.1 and 5.22.5 allow the buildkite-agent user to bypass a symbolic link check for the PIPELINE_PATH variable in the script fix-buildkite-agent-builds-permissions. CVE-2023-43116
Buildkite Elastic CI for AWS is affected by a symbolic link following vulnerability in versions prior to 6.7.1 and 5.22.5.
